Logical Logistics: Benefits of Business Intelligence Applications

Overview To effectively manage the supply chains of their customers, 3PLs need to constantly analyze data collected from various sources and convert it into actionable information. Business Intelligence (BI) tools like data warehousing and OLAP can significantly help 3PLs in achieving this objective. By providing a unified view of the entire supply chain, these tools can help improve the functioning of basic 3PL services like transportation management, warehousing, and inventory management. 3PLs can leverage BI tools to provide their clients with information specific to their supply chain, thereby increasing their market responsiveness. BI tools can also help 3PLs improve their own internal organizational functions like human resources and financial management.

Logistics came to be recognized as a distinct function with the rise of mass production systems. Production and distribution were viewed as a sequential chain of extremely specialized activities; the role of logistics was to ensure availability of all the requisite materials before each step in this chain. Obviously inventory of raw materials, semi-finished and finished goods was a must across this chain to ensure its smooth func-tioning. Business environment was relatively stable and the mass production system ensured huge economies of scale for the manufacturers. So far so good.
